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Lea Green to Kirknewton start from as little as £15.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Lea Green to Kirknewton start from £69.80 one way, or £99.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Lea Green to Kirknewton are available for £72.80 one way, or £145.60 return

Facilities and Amenities at Lea Green Station

Lea Green train station is equipped to make your travel experience as smooth as possible. With a ticket office open from dawn until midnight on weekdays and extended hours on weekends, purchasing or collecting your tickets is hassle-free. The station boasts accessible ticket machines and induction loops for the hearing impaired. If you're using a smartcard for your journey, rest assured that both issuance and validation can be handled at the station.

Despite the lack of refreshment facilities or waiting rooms, the station does offer seating areas for a comfortable wait. It is important to note the absence of toilets and baby changing facilities. Additionally, steps provide access to the platforms, though lengthy ramps are available for those in need of step-free pathways. However, there are no accessible taxis available, so make sure to plan ahead if additional transport assistance is needed.

Station Facilities

Kirknewton station operates without a ticket office, so passengers are encouraged to purchase tickets online in advance of their trip because there are no ticket machines available for collection. Smartcards are a convenient solution for regular travelers, and, fortunately, Kirknewton is equipped with smartcard validators. Additionally, there are customer help points to aid travelers, and the station is secure with CCTV surveillance, ensuring a safe environment for all railway users.

Accessibility and Services

While some step-free access is provided, visitors should note that there is a single Blue Badge parking bay and step-free access across the station. The station lacks a ramp for train access, so travelers with specific mobility needs should plan accordingly. There are no toilets or refreshment facilities, so guests are advised to prepare ahead of their visit. For those requiring assistance, the station is part of the Passenger Assist program, allowing for assistance booking in advance.

Transport Links

Traveling onward from Kirknewton is a breeze, with buses available from a stop conveniently located at the station's pedestrian entrance. You can visit Travel Line Scotland for full details about available bus services, and taxi services can be organized via the handy Train Taxi website when required.
